Notes for: Somatostatin AnaloguesLast edited [28/06/2012 13:18:34]
1.Octreotide injection is licensed for acromegaly and carcinoid syndrome. It is also used in hospital for short bowel / inoperable bowel obstruction and fistulae (unlicensed use), the patient being transferred to the depot preparation on discharge.
